Open Floor Plan House Designs: A Guide to Creating an Airy and Connected Space

In today's fast-paced world, where functionality and flexibility are highly valued, the concept of open floor plan house designs has gained immense popularity. This architectural style seeks to create a seamless flow of space throughout the main living areas of a home, eliminating traditional walls and divisions. Open floor plans offer a multitude of benefits, ranging from enhanced natural light to improved social interaction and a heightened sense of spaciousness. ### Advantages of Open Floor Plan Homes: 1.

Airy and Well-Lit Spaces:

By eliminating walls and barriers, open floor plans allow for the unrestricted flow of natural light, creating brighter and airier living areas. 2.

Enhanced Social Interaction:

Open floor plans foster a sense of togetherness, allowing family members and guests to interact and engage with each other easily, irrespective of the activity they are involved in. 3.

Feels More Spacious:

Open floor plans give the illusion of a larger space, as the uninterrupted flow of space visually expands the area. This is particularly beneficial for smaller homes or apartments. 4.

Greater Flexibility:

Open floor plans provide more flexibility in terms of furniture arrangement and room usage. This adaptability makes it easier to accommodate changes in lifestyle or needs over time. 5.

Improved Air Circulation:

With fewer barriers, open floor plans allow for better air circulation throughout the home. This can be particularly beneficial in warmer climates or homes with poor ventilation. ### Challenges of Open Floor Plan Homes: 1.

Lack of Privacy:

Open floor plans can sometimes compromise privacy, as there are fewer private spaces for individuals to retreat to. This can be a concern for those who value seclusion or quiet time. 2.

Sound Travels Easily:

In open floor plans, sound can travel more easily from one area to another. This can be a challenge for families with children or those who prefer a quieter environment. 3.

Difficulty Maintaining Separate Temperatures:

Open floor plans can make it difficult to maintain different temperatures in different areas of the home. This can lead to discomfort, especially during extreme weather conditions. 4.

Need for Careful Planning:

Designing an open floor plan requires careful planning and consideration of space allocation, traffic flow, and furniture arrangement to ensure a functional and harmonious living environment. To address these challenges, it is essential to strike a balance between openness and privacy. Strategic use of dividers, such as screens, curtains, or partial walls, can help create designated areas within the open space, providing a degree of separation when needed. Additionally, smart furniture placement and the incorporation of rugs and other acoustic elements can help dampen sound and create distinct zones within the open floor plan. ### Tips for Creating a Successful Open Floor Plan Home: 1.

Define Zones:

Divide the open floor plan into distinct zones, such as the living area, dining area, and kitchen. This can be achieved through the use of furniture arrangement, rugs, or changes in flooring materials. 2.

Focus on Traffic Flow:

Ensure smooth traffic flow throughout the open space. Avoid creating bottlenecks or obstructions that might hinder movement. 3.

Consider Natural Light:

Position windows and doors strategically to maximize natural light. Utilize skylights or solar tubes to bring in additional light to darker areas. 4.

Select the Right Furniture:

Choose furniture pieces that are proportional to the size of the space. Avoid overcrowding the area with bulky furniture that might obstruct movement or block natural light. 5.

Incorporate Color and Texture:

Use color and texture to create visual interest and define different zones. Vary the colors and textures of walls, furniture, and accessories to create a dynamic and inviting space. 6.

Accessorize Wisely:

Choose accessories that reflect your personal style and enhance the overall aesthetic of the open floor plan. Mirrors, artwork, and plants can add depth and personality to the space. 7.

Maintain a Clean and Clutter-Free Space:

Open floor plans can easily become cluttered and disorganized. Regularly declutter and maintain a clean and tidy space to prevent it from feeling overwhelming. By carefully considering these factors and incorporating thoughtful design elements, you can create an open floor plan home that is both functional and aesthetically pleasing, providing an inviting and harmonious living environment for you and your loved ones.
